The Importance of High-Quality Welding

Welding is a critical aspect of metal fabrication, and the quality of welds directly impacts the durability and overall quality of the final product. Traditional welding techniques, such as TIG or MIG, have long been the go-to methods. However, these methods often come with limitations, such as slower production times and increased risk of defects.

Enter the Laser Welder

A laser welder is a revolutionary tool that has transformed the metal fabrication industry. It utilizes a high-energy laser beam to precisely fuse metals together, offering numerous advantages over traditional welding techniques. Let's explore some of the key benefits of incorporating a laser welder into your metal fabrication processes:

1. Enhanced Precision and Accuracy

With a laser welder, you can achieve unparalleled precision and accuracy in your welds. The focused laser beam ensures a concentrated heat source, enabling you to achieve narrow and deep weld penetration. This level of precision is crucial for intricate designs and delicate workpieces.

2. Increased Efficiency

Compared to traditional welding methods, laser welding offers significantly faster production times. The precise control of the laser beam allows for rapid yet controlled melting and solidification of metals. This translates to higher productivity, allowing you to take on more projects and meet tight deadlines.

3. Superior Weld Quality

Laser welding produces high-quality welds with minimal distortion, porosity, and defects. The precise control over heat input helps minimize thermal damage to the surrounding areas, resulting in stronger and more durable welds. Additionally, the lack of physical contact between the welding tool and the workpiece reduces the risk of contamination.

4. Versatility in Materials

A laser welder can effectively join a wide range of metals and alloys, including stainless steel, aluminum, titanium, and more. This versatility makes it a valuable tool in diverse metal fabrication applications. Whether you're working on automotive components, aircraft parts, or architectural structures, a laser welder can handle the challenge.
